I wouldn't say that you're overqualified, especially if you're looking at, say, the PGPX program at IIMA (where the average work experience is 9+ years).
However, your choice will really depend on your goals. All of those Indian schools are great if you wanted to work, well, in India. If you had any intention of either staying in the UAE or going to another country, you should probably look at schools elsewhere.
In terms of GMAT scores, the schools you are looking at tend to be fairly competitive in this regard. The IIMA PGPX program's average GMAT is over 700. Same at ISB.
